Meet Kresimir, new GM of the Imperial Hotel in Cork

0

Kresimir Krezo has been appointed as the new general manager of The Imperial Hotel in Cork.

He started his career in the hospitality industry as a bellboy in Croatia before working his way up to become a front office manager in a 5-star hotel.

Kresimir holds a master’s degree in Tourism and Travel Services Management and a bachelor’s degree in Hotel and Restaurant Management.

He has held senior roles in various renowned establishments in Ireland, including the Great Southern Killarney, Lough Eske Castle, Dalata Hotel Group, and the Luttrellstown Castle Resort.

Kresimir aims to preserve the Imperial Hotel’s legacy while introducing new experiences. He encourages the local community to visit the hotel’s popular restaurants and bars and prioritizes the welfare of his staff. As an Irish-owned establishment, The Imperial Hotel is part of the Louis Fitzgerald Group, one of the largest family-run hospitality groups in the country.
